1166.2 | 2000 version number | TLE::RMEYERS | Randy Meyers | Sat Feb 13 1988 19:16 | 11 |
| Well, my Amiga 2000 has Kickstart 33.180 and Workbench 33.59.
For what is is worth, all the versions of 1.2 are pretty much the same.
For example, the differences between the 1000 version of 1.2 and the
500/2000 versions were mundane things like the default keymap supporting
the additional keys on the new keyboard.
The real version number is the number before the decimal point. (The
"33".) This is the version number that OpenLibrary takes as an argument
to determine if the version of the library it finds contains all the
features you require.

1166.7 | | BAGELS::BRANNON | Dave Brannon | Mon Feb 15 1988 20:50 | 7 |
| WB 33.61 fixes the problem that 33.59 introduced - a fancy Trashcan
icon that wasn't copied intact when you initialized a disk.
